Repairing a pier and beam foundation can be a substantial investment, with costs varying widely depending on several key factors. The severity of the damage is a primary influence. Minor settling may only require a few supports, while significant structural issues could necessitate extensive repairs involving beams, concrete, and even soil modification. Location also plays a role, with labor costs varying significantly across regions. Additionally, the availability of the foundation can impact the overall cost, as challenging terrain or tight spaces may require specialized equipment and expertise. It's crucial to obtain multiple bids from reputable contractors cost to repair pier and beam foundation specializing in pier and beam foundation repair. Don't hesitate to ask about their experience, warranties, and payment schedules. Thoroughly reviewing the extent of work outlined in each quote will help you make an informed decision. The positive news is there are many affordable solutions available to address the concerns. First, it's crucial to identify the underlying cause of the foundation issues. Common culprits include poor drainage, which can lead to settling of the piers. Once the source is identified, a skilled contractor can recommend the most suitable fix. Options range from basic fixes like leveling piers to more extensive approaches such as rebuilding damaged piers. It's always recommended to consult a licensed foundation repair expert. They can provide an detailed assessment and lead you towards the most cost-effective solution for your specific case. Remember, addressing foundation concerns early on can prevent more significant damage down the road and help preserve the value of your home.
